Exploring the Revolutionary Convergence of Smart Connectivity, AI-Enabled Audio Processing, and Edge Computing Redefining Wireless Acoustic Quality

Recent years have witnessed profound transformations in how wireless audio processors are designed, integrated, and deployed across device categories. The convergence of smart connectivity modules and advanced on-device intelligence has unleashed unprecedented capabilities, enabling real-time audio tuning, adaptive equalization, and context-aware noise suppression. Additionally, the migration of key algorithms to the edge has reduced latency and bolstered reliability, unlocking new applications in hands-free communications and immersive entertainment experiences.

Transitioning from isolated hardware units to tightly integrated system-on-chip solutions has become a defining trend. Manufacturers are embracing unified architectures that combine analog front ends, digital signal engines, and RF transceivers within compact footprints. This approach simplifies design cycles and accelerates time to market, while also facilitating seamless interoperability between Bluetooth Low Energy, Wi-Fi 6, and emerging low-power wireless protocols. However, this integration introduces architectural trade-offs, compelling engineers to balance processing throughput against power constraints and thermal budgets.

Simultaneously, advances in three-dimensional audio and spatial sound rendering are reshaping consumer expectations. By harnessing multi-channel beamforming, head-tracking sensors, and personalized HRTF profiles, next-generation processors deliver highly immersive soundscapes for augmented reality, gaming, and live-streamed content. These immersive experiences, once confined to premium devices, are rapidly permeating mass-market offerings through scalable software-defined approaches.

Finally, partnerships between chipset providers, device OEMs, and software developers are forging novel ecosystems that extend beyond entertainment. In automotive cabins, processors optimize voice control and in-vehicle conferencing. In healthcare, they enable secure telemedicine communications. As these transformative shifts continue to gather momentum, industry stakeholders must remain agile to harness emerging opportunities and mitigate integration complexities.

Assessing the Far-Reaching Economic and Supply Chain Implications of New United States Tariffs on Wireless Audio Processor Manufacturing and Distribution

In 2025, the introduction of expanded tariff measures by the United States on key electronic components has sent ripples through the wireless audio processor supply chain. These levies, targeting both silicon wafers and finished integrated circuits, seek to bolster domestic manufacturing yet also risk elevating costs for global chipset providers. As a result, original equipment manufacturers and distributors are grappling with the dual challenge of sustaining margin thresholds while ensuring uninterrupted access to critical components.

Component suppliers have begun recalibrating their sourcing strategies in response. Some are negotiating long-term contracts with domestic foundries to mitigate exposure, while others are exploring assembly partnerships in tariff-exempt jurisdictions. This pivot has translated into increased lead times and higher logistical overhead. Companies with vertically integrated manufacturing capabilities have gained a relative advantage, as they can leverage in-house production to insulate against external cost pressures.

End customers, including both OEMs and aftermarket brands, are now reassessing pricing structures and product roadmaps. Several have signaled intentions to absorb a portion of the additional expense to preserve competitive positioning, while others are flagging potential premium adjustments for high-end audio offerings. The shifting cost dynamics may also accelerate consolidation among smaller suppliers that lack the scale to navigate tariff-induced uncertainties.

To navigate this evolving landscape, industry participants are prioritizing supply chain resilience. Strategies such as dual-sourcing critical die components, implementing flexible manufacturing lines, and advocating for tariff exclusions on specific processor categories are gaining traction. These measures aim to uphold delivery commitments and protect the innovation pipeline from unforeseen regulatory volatility.

Uncovering Critical Market Segmentation Perspectives That Illuminate Consumer Behavior and Technology Adoption Across Diverse End Users, Channels, and Applications

An in-depth examination of the market through the lens of end user differentiation reveals two principal categories. The aftermarket segment encompasses both automotive upgrades and consumer electronics accessories, extending to specialized telecom devices, where retrofit processors enhance audio fidelity in existing hardware. Meanwhile, the OEM sphere caters to original design vehicles, handsets, and network equipment, each demanding tailored processor solutions to meet stringent factory integration requirements and warranty standards. This bifurcation underscores the necessity of modular designs that can traverse both retrofit and factory-installed scenarios.

Technological segmentation further illuminates market trajectories. Bluetooth remains a cornerstone protocol, bifurcated into classic profiles for high-bandwidth streaming and low energy variants optimized for battery conservation. Wi-Fi connectivity, segmented between Wi-Fi 5 and the more advanced Wi-Fi 6 standards, addresses distinct throughput and coexistence challenges. Zigbee continues to serve niche IoT audio applications, offering mesh network capabilities with minimal power draw. The interplay among these protocols dictates design trade-offs, where multi-standard processors must reconcile RF coexistence with processing load.

Distribution channels are evolving as well. Direct sales arrangements enable large OEM engagements, while retail presence supports consumer-oriented accessory brands. The online domain, comprising both e-commerce platforms and dedicated manufacturer storefronts, has emerged as a critical conduit for both high-volume orders and bespoke customizations, particularly in regions with robust digital ecosystems.

From a product taxonomy standpoint, the market divides among classic analog front-end processors, versatile digital signal engines, and integrated systems on chip. Within the latter, specialized SoCs designed for Bluetooth, hybrid wireless, or Wi-Fi converge multiple functional blocks into unified silicon, streamlining design and reducing bill-of-materials complexities.

Finally, application segmentation spans automotive infotainment, mainstream consumer electronics, healthcare devices, and telecom infrastructure. Consumer electronics itself breaks down into smart speakers, smartphones, and wearable devices, each presenting unique audio requirements and form factor constraints.

Highlighting Regional Market Trends and Growth Dynamics Across the Americas, Europe, Middle East & Africa, and Asia-Pacific Audio Processor Ecosystems

Across the Americas, the wireless audio processor landscape is influenced by strong automotive industry demand and burgeoning consumer electronics markets. North American manufacturers are investing heavily in advanced driver assistance systems and in-vehicle infotainment architectures, driving requirements for processors that balance high performance with automotive-grade reliability. Meanwhile, aftermarket accessory providers in the United States and Canada are capitalizing on the proliferation of premium audio devices, leveraging robust e-commerce networks to reach discerning audiophiles. In Latin America, regulatory shifts aimed at supporting domestic electronics assembly are gradually attracting investment, although currency fluctuations and tariff considerations continue to challenge import-dependent supply chains.

In Europe, Middle East, and Africa, the market exhibits a complex tapestry of regulatory standards and varying levels of technological maturity. European nations adhere to stringent electromagnetic compatibility and cybersecurity mandates, prompting processors to undergo rigorous certification. In the Middle East, infrastructure expansion initiatives are fueling demand for secure communications processors within telecom ecosystems, while key African markets are prioritizing affordable solutions that can operate within unstable power grids and limited bandwidth conditions. Cross-regional partnerships are emerging to address these divergent requirements through localized development and assembly hubs.

The Asia-Pacific region serves as both a production powerhouse and a dynamic consumer base. Regional foundries in East Asia are at the forefront of advanced node processing, offering cost-effective wafer fabrication for leading chipset designers. In countries such as China, Japan, South Korea, and India, high smartphone penetration and the mass adoption of smart speakers have intensified competition, compelling vendors to deliver processors with enhanced voice-UX capabilities. Furthermore, Southeast Asian governments are promoting domestic semiconductor ecosystems, which may reshape future supply frameworks and foster semiconductor innovation clusters.

Recommendations for Industry Leaders to Drive Innovation, Optimize Supply Chains, and Capitalize on Emerging Wireless Audio Processor Technology

To navigate the rapidly evolving wireless audio processor landscape, industry leaders should prioritize strategic initiatives that foster agility, innovation, and resilience. First, companies must invest in modular, software-defined architectures that allow for post-deployment feature enhancements and rapid adaptation to emerging connectivity standards. By decoupling hardware from firmware-driven capabilities, organizations can reduce time to market and extend product lifecycles.

Second, diversifying supply chains across multiple geographies can mitigate the impact of regulatory shifts and tariff changes. Establishing secondary sourcing agreements with assembly partners in tariff-advantaged regions, alongside selective onshoring of critical die processing, will bolster operational continuity and protect margin structures.

Third, forging deeper alliances with ecosystem stakeholders-ranging from automotive OEMs to cloud service providers-can unlock co-innovation opportunities. Joint development programs that integrate audio processors with advanced driver assistance systems, voice assistant platforms, or healthcare telemetry solutions can position suppliers as indispensable collaborators in high-value segments.

Fourth, enhancing cross-protocol interoperability should remain a focal point. Embracing multi-standard designs that concurrently support Bluetooth Low Energy, classic Bluetooth, Wi-Fi 6, and emerging low-power mesh protocols will cater to the diverse connectivity demands of smart homes, vehicles, and wearable devices.

Finally, embedding robust security frameworks at both hardware and software layers is essential. As audio processors become gateways to broader IoT networks, implementing secure boot, encrypted firmware updates, and real-time threat detection features will safeguard intellectual property and user data. By adopting these recommendations, industry participants can cultivate a competitive edge and capitalize on growth vectors in this dynamic field.
